
The global Rice Bran Oil market is expected to experience notable growth during the forecast period 2024 to 2032, driven by increasing consumer awareness of healthy cooking oils and expanding applications across multiple industries 🌱.Rice bran oil, known for its balanced fatty acid profile and high antioxidant content, is gaining popularity in the food processing sector 🍽️, particularly for frying and packaged foods. Growing demand for natural and cholesterol-lowering oils is further supporting market expansion. Based on type, the market is segmented into Refined and Unrefined Rice Bran Oil.
Refined rice bran oil continues to dominate due to its longer shelf life and wide usage in commercial food applications, while unrefined variants are gaining traction among health-conscious consumers 🧘♀️.By application, the market spans Food Processing, Cosmetics 💄, Pharmaceuticals 💊, and Others. The cosmetics and personal care industry is increasingly utilizing rice bran oil for its moisturizing and anti-aging properties, while pharmaceutical applications are expanding due to its nutritional and therapeutic benefits.
From a regional perspective 🌍, Asia-Pacific holds the largest market share, supported by high rice production and strong domestic consumption. Meanwhile, North America and Europe are witnessing steady growth due to rising demand for plant-based and functional oils. Overall, ongoing product innovation, sustainable sourcing, and growing health trends are expected to create new growth opportunities for the Rice Bran Oil market through 2032 📈.
